Understanding the Speaking English Challenge
Many English learners struggle primarily with speaking due to a combination of psychological, educational, and environmental factors. Unlike reading or writing, speaking demands real-time processing, correct pronunciation, and spontaneous use of vocabulary and grammar. This makes it uniquely challenging.
Why Speaking English is Difficult
- Fear of Making Mistakes: Learners often hesitate to speak due to fear of embarrassment or criticism.
- Lack of Practice Opportunities: Without regular conversation practice, fluency cannot develop.
- Pronunciation and Accent Issues: English has diverse accents and sounds that are difficult to mimic.
- Limited Vocabulary: Insufficient word knowledge restricts the ability to express thoughts clearly.
- Cultural Differences: Understanding idiomatic expressions, tone, and body language can be confusing.
Effective Strategies to Overcome the Speaking English Challenge
Addressing the speaking English challenge requires a comprehensive approach combining practice, mindset, and the right resources. Below are proven strategies to help learners gain confidence and improve fluency.
1. Consistent Speaking Practice
Fluency is built through repeated practice. Engaging in daily speaking exercises helps internalize grammar and vocabulary naturally.
- Join language exchange groups or conversation clubs.
- Practice speaking in front of a mirror to build confidence.
- Use language learning apps that focus on speaking skills.

3. Building Vocabulary and Pronunciation Skills
Expanding vocabulary and improving pronunciation are critical to effective communication.
- Learn new words in context rather than isolation.
- Use phonetic guides and pronunciation apps.
- Record and listen to your own speech to identify errors.
4. Overcoming Psychological Barriers
Many learners face anxiety and self-doubt when speaking English. Developing a positive mindset and reducing fear are essential.
- Accept mistakes as part of learning.
- Set realistic goals and celebrate small victories.
- Practice mindfulness and stress-reduction techniques before speaking.
